Last year and the year before I did a ton of manural pepper crosses. That is why we have so many pepper crosses growing this year. We have 19 planted so far, but I have seeds for more if I can find some room. I'm going to try to save seeds from the ones that I planted the earliest, and grow the next generation outdoors this spring and summer. Let us know what you think of some of these pepper crosses.
